A family filled with Secrets & Lies is forced to deal with more chaos, when lower-class Cynthia Purley (Blethyn) is contacted by a woman who claims to be her daughter who was given up for adoption years ago. She eventually agrees to meet Hortense (Jean-Baptiste), who is a successful optometrist. Despite the fact that Hortense is black, Cynthia is soon convinced that she is just who she claims to be. But introducing Hortense to the rest of the family wreaks havoc on their emotions. (Suzanne Hodges)
